Important Considerations to Review When Picking a Fishing Rod and Reel Combo
Choosing the right fishing rod and reel combo is a crucial choice for anglers, as it directly influences their general angling performance. Several essential factors must be examined to make an well-informed choice. First, the rod's length and power should align with the fishing style being pursued, whether it's saltwater or freshwater. Next, the action of the rod—how it bends under pressure—can greatly impact casting distance and sensitivity.
Additionally, the type of reel, whether spinning or baitcasting, can affect ease of use and line control. Anglers should also assess essential guide the gear ratio of the reel, as it controls retrieval speed. Material quality is vital; lightweight and durable materials aid performance longevity. Finally, comfort is vital; a well-balanced combo can cut down on fatigue during extended fishing sessions. By taking these factors into account, anglers can pick a combo that enhances their fishing endeavors.

Top Recommendations for Saltwater Fishing Rod and Reel Combos
When fishing enthusiasts explore the expanse of saltwater environments, the right fishing rod and reel combo becomes crucial for success. Several options excel for their durability and performance in challenging circumstances. The Penn Battle III provides strong build quality and smooth drag systems, making it a favorite among saltwater enthusiasts. Another remarkable option is the Shimano Stradic FL, recognized for its lightweight design and high sensitivity, perfect for identifying subtle bites. The Ugly Stik GX2 merges flexibility and strength, appealing to both inexperienced and seasoned fishermen. Additionally, the Daiwa BG spinning combo features a rust-proof construction, ensuring durability in harsh marine environments. Each of these combinations provides distinctive characteristics adapted to various angling approaches, ensuring that anglers can discover the ideal match for their endeavors. Selecting one of these best options can greatly enhance the fishing experience, contributing to more successful outings on the waves.

Primary Considerations To Keep In Mind
Selecting the best fishing rod and reel combo involves understanding crucial features that boost performance and the user experience. First, the rod's material plays an significant role; graphite is easy to wield and sensitive, whereas fiberglass ensures durability. Next, the action and power ratings should correspond to the targeted species and fishing methods. A smooth drag system in the reel is important for properly managing line tension during fights. Additionally, gear ratio affects retrieval speed; higher ratios allow faster line retrieval, useful for certain fishing styles. The combo's weight is another factor, as a lighter setup decreases fatigue during extended use. Finally, the ease of maintenance and overall build quality can significantly impact longevity and performance.

Best methods for caring for Your Fishing Rod and Reel Combo for lasting quality
Preserving a fishing equipment set is important for guaranteeing its longevity and maximum effectiveness. Routine maintenance is essential; after each use, anglers should cleanse the rod and reel with potable water to wash away salt, dirt, and debris. A fine cloth can be employed to wipe down the rod and reel surfaces, stopping corrosion and wear.
Proper lubrication represents another key aspect of maintenance. Anglers should regularly apply reel oil to moving parts and check drag systems to verify smooth operation. Additionally, examining the line for wear and swapping it as needed will boost casting efficiency and reduce breakage.
Maintaining the combo in a safety case or a cool, dry environment also contributes to its durability. By embracing these uncomplicated and valuable maintenance steps, anglers can extend the life of their fishing rod and reel combos, verifying they remain faithful partners for many angling experiences to come.

Can I Use a Freshwater Combo in Saltwater Conditions?
Using a freshwater combo in salt water settings is generally not recommended. The saline water can corrode parts, leading to reduced performance and lifespan. Fishermen should choose equipment specifically designed for saltwater to ensure performance and durability.
What's the Best Way to Pick the Correct Line Weight for My Combo?
Picking the right line weight entails coordinating it with the rod's design specs and intended target species. Light-weight lines work best with smaller catches, whereas heavier lines manage larger species, securing proficient casting and peak performance during sport fishing.
